Skip to content

Update xfail logic and test skipping for TCML_TechnionIIT_lsqBOBYQA#137

Merged
IvanARashid merged 1 commit intowrapper_devfrom
wrapper_dev_testing
Jan 29, 2026
Merged

Update xfail logic and test skipping for TCML_TechnionIIT_lsqBOBYQA#137
IvanARashid merged 1 commit intowrapper_devfrom
wrapper_dev_testing

Conversation

@oliverchampion
Copy link
Collaborator

Refined xfail handling in conftest.py to account for 'bounds' in xfail_names. Updated algorithms.json to include 'bounds' in xfail_names for TCML_TechnionIIT_lsqBOBYQA. Added skip_tests.md to document skipped tests and reasons. Modified test_ivim_fit.py to dynamically mark tests as xfail based on updated logic.

Describe the changes you have made in this PR

A clear and concise description of what you want to happen

Link this PR to an issue [optional]

Fixes #ISSUE-NUMBER

Checklist

  • Self-review of changed code
  • Added automated tests where applicable
  • Update Docs & Guides

Refined xfail handling in conftest.py to account for 'bounds' in xfail_names. Updated algorithms.json to include 'bounds' in xfail_names for TCML_TechnionIIT_lsqBOBYQA. Added skip_tests.md to document skipped tests and reasons. Modified test_ivim_fit.py to dynamically mark tests as xfail based on updated logic.
@IvanARashid IvanARashid merged commit ba924e8 into wrapper_dev Jan 29, 2026
8 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ants